🛠 The Stack: Beyond the Measuring Tape
A modern masonry takeoff isn't done with a ruler; it's done with a specialized software stack. Our workflow typically involves:
- Bluebeam Revu / Planswift: For digital area measurements and linear takeoffs.
- AutoCAD: For generating precise shop drawings.
- BIM (Revit): For 3D modeling where we can visualize material intersections and "clashes."
- Excel/Custom Databases: To calculate mortar volume, grout, and reinforcement based on the net wall area.
📐 The Algorithm of a Takeoff
When we analyze a set of architectural plans for a client, we follow a strict logical sequence:
- Gross Area Calculation: $Total Wall Length \times Wall Height$.
- The "Subtraction" Logic: We must programmatically subtract all "voids" (windows, doors, MEP openings).
- The Waste Factor Coefficient: We apply a variable waste factor based on the masonry type (e.g., 5% for standard CMU, 10-15% for complex stone veneer patterns).
- The Accessory Matrix: Calculating the exact count of wall ties, masonry reinforcement (Dur-O-Wal), and flashing linear footage.
🏗 Integrating BIM for Precision
The real "tech" happens when we move into BIM (Building Information Modeling). By creating a 3D digital twin of the masonry scope, we can:
- Detect Clashes: See if a structural beam or a plumbing pipe is going to interfere with the masonry layout.
- Automated Schedules: Generate a "Schedule of Values" directly from the model metadata, ensuring 100% accuracy between the drawing and the bid.
